# Log sampling for the Wrennet notification service
# This service emits roughly 40k log lines per minute at peak, so we
# sample INFO at 5% and keep WARN/ERROR at 100%. If support needs full
# traces for an incident, flip sample_rate to 1.0 for no more than one
# hour — the sink fills quickly. Sampled logs are written to the store below.

replica DSN, yadup-hahig: mongodb://gilys_svc:Mx@db-5f8f.norvasoft.internal:5432/eliion

Handover: GC pauses in Matchbox

Quick note for whoever inherits this — the Matchbox matching service hits 800ms GC pauses under Friday load. Tuning notes live in the encrypted runbook; the pause graphs are in there too. Don't retune blind, read it first. The runbook unlocks with the recovery passphrase, which I'm leaving right below for you.

vault phrase of yaguf-hahaf = druath-holix

## Health checks at Fernwick

Hey, welcome to on-call! Quick primer: every service behind the Larkspur load balancer exposes /healthz, and the balancer pings it every 10 seconds. Three consecutive failures pull the node from rotation. If the whole pool drains (it happens — usually a bad config push), don't panic; nodes re-register once /healthz goes green again. If you need to force the balancer's admin console out of lockdown during an incident, the recovery passphrase is right below.

strongbox words: druvan-lamys-eliius-jorax-istox-soreth-ulays-gilix-ralix-oliiel-norwyn-casvan-praius

# Flaglight Rollouts — Approvals

Quick version for on-call: any rollout touching more than 5% of traffic needs an approval in Flaglight before the ramp continues. Kill switches don't need approval — just flip them and note it in the incident channel. Scheduled ramps pause automatically if error budget burns hot. If you're stuck at 2 a.m. with a pending approval, there's one person authorized to override, and that's the approver below.

account owner for tagep-bafof: Norael Gilax Juleth